How Much Does a Bachelor’s in Education from Lees - McRae College Cost?

$27,990 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Lees - McRae College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at Lees - McRae College was $752 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. The following table shows the average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$26,140$26,140
Fees$1,850$1,850
Books and Supplies$600$600
On Campus Room and Board$11,470$11,470
On Campus Other Expenses$5,304$5,304

Lees - McRae College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Education

33 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
90.9% Women
3.0%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
In the 2019-2020 academic year, 33 students received their bachelor’s degree in education. The gender and racial-ethnic breakdown of those individuals is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Of the students who received their bachelor’s degree in education in 2019-2020, 90.9% of them were women. This is higher than the nationwide number of 81.9%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Of those graduates who received a bachelor’s degree in education at Lees - McRae College in 2019-2020, 3.0% were racial-ethnic minorities*. This is lower than the nationwide number of 25%.
